CARE AND CLEANING Removing and replacing the oven door IMPORTANT! ● Do not lift the oven door by its handle. Doing so may damage the door. ● Make sure the oven and the door are cool before you begin to remove the door. ● Before removing the door, make sure there is a large enough clear, protected surface in the kitchen to rest the door on. ● Take care, the oven door is heavy! To remove the oven door 1 Open the door fully. Lever 2 Open the levers fully on both sides. 3 Holding the door firmly on both sides, gently close it about halfway. 4 Disengage the hinges and remove the door. Place on a protected surface. 34
